What is Shani Anushthan?

The Shani Anushthan is a significant Vedic ritual performed to seek the peace and blessings of Lord Shani Dev, the divine ruler of karma and justice.

In Vedic astrology, Shani Dev plays a vital role in shaping one’s destiny. An unfavorable Saturn placement in the horoscope, or the influence of Sade Sati and Dhaiya, can bring obstacles, financial struggles, delays, and mental stress.

By performing Shani Anushthan, devotees can reduce the malefic effects of Saturn and receive Shani Dev’s grace, which brings patience, perseverance, stability, and balance in life. This sacred practice transforms life’s challenges into opportunities for growth.

Standard Duration of Japa & Number of Priests

  • For 11000 Japas –  4 Priests for One Day (5-6 hours)
  • For 21000 Japas –  7 Priests for One Day (7-8 hours)
  • For 51000 Japas – 5 Priests for Three Days (7-8 hours each day)
  • For 1,25000 Japas – 7 Priests for Five Days (7-8 hours each day)
